What is a cleaning company?

A cleaning company is a business that provides professional cleaning services for residential, commercial, or industrial clients. These companies offer a variety of services, such as dusting, vacuuming, mopping floors, and sanitizing bathrooms and kitchens. Some cleaning companies also provide specialized services like carpet cleaning, window washing, or post-construction cleanup. Their main goal is to ensure that spaces are clean, hygienic, and well-maintained for their clients.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a cleaner in a cleaning company?

To thrive as a Cleaner, you need attention to detail, knowledge of cleaning techniques, and basic health and safety awareness, often supported by prior experience or on-the-job training. Familiarity with cleaning chemicals, equipment like vacuum cleaners and floor polishers, and sometimes certifications in workplace safety are typically required. Reliability, time management, and the ability to work independently or as part of a team are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ities are vital for maintaining high cleanliness standards, ensuring safety, and delivering quality service to clients.

What are some common challenges faced by cleaners working in a professional cleaning company, and how can they be addressed?

Cleaners in a professional cleaning company often face challenges such as managing time effectively to meet tight schedules, maintaining high-quality standards across different environments, and safely handling cleaning chemicals and equipment. To address these, companies typically provide thorough training on efficient cleaning techniques, safety protocols, and time management. Working as part of a team also allows cleaners to support each other and share tips for tackling difficult tasks, ensuring both efficiency and workplace safety.
